Decoding the Genius of a Cinematic Pioneer
The enduring appeal of Robin Williams lies in his unparalleled ability to transition seamlessly between manic, high-energy comedy and deeply vulnerable dramatic roles. Emerging in the late 1970s as the lovable alien in Mork & Mindy, Williams quickly shattered the boundaries of traditional comedy by bringing a relentless, improvisational style to the stage and screen.
By the late 1980s and 1990s, Williams solidified his status as a dramatic powerhouse. His performances in Dead Poets Society (1989) and Good Will Hunting (1997) proved that his quiet, empathetic moments could resonate just as deeply as his rapid-fire jokes. How the Entertainment Industry Preserves His Mental Health Mission
Beyond his artistic contributions, the legacy of Robin Williams has sparked a permanent shift in how the entertainment industry addresses mental health. In the years following 2014, charitable foundations spearheaded by his family and peers have successfully raised millions of dollars to fund brain research and support mental health resources for creative professionals.
